package builder import ( "crypto/rand" "strings" "github.com/onsonr/sonr/x/did/types" ) // ChallengeLength - Length of bytes to generate for a challenge. const ChallengeLength = 32 // CreateChallenge creates a new challenge that should be signed and returned by the authenticator. The spec recommends // using at least 16 bytes with 100 bits of entropy. We use 32 bytes. func CreateChallenge() (challenge URLEncodedBase64, err error) { challenge = make([]byte, ChallengeLength) if _, err = rand.Read(challenge); err != nil { return nil, err } return challenge, nil } type CredentialEntity struct { // A human-palatable name for the entity. Its function depends on what the PublicKeyCredentialEntity represents: // // When inherited by PublicKeyCredentialRpEntity it is a human-palatable identifier for the Relying Party, // intended only for display. For example, "ACME Corporation", "Wonderful Widgets, Inc." or "ОАО Примертех". // // When inherited by PublicKeyCredentialUserEntity, it is a human-palatable identifier for a user account. It is // intended only for display, i.e., aiding the user in determining the difference between user accounts with similar // displayNames. For example, "alexm", "alex.p.mueller@example.com" or "+14255551234". Name string `json:"name"` } func NewCredentialEntity(name string) CredentialEntity { return CredentialEntity{ Name: name, } } type CredentialParameter struct { Type CredentialType `json:"type"` Algorithm types.COSEAlgorithmIdentifier `json:"alg"` } func NewCredentialParameter(ki *types.KeyInfo) CredentialParameter { return CredentialParameter{ Type: CredentialTypePublicKeyCredential, Algorithm: ki.Algorithm.CoseIdentifier(), } } func ExtractCredentialParameters(p *types.Params) []CredentialParameter { var keys []*types.KeyInfo for k, v := range p.AllowedPublicKeys { if strings.Contains(k, "webauthn") { keys = append(keys, v) } } var cparams []CredentialParameter for _, ki := range keys { cparams = append(cparams, NewCredentialParameter(ki)) } return cparams } type RelyingPartyEntity struct { CredentialEntity // A unique identifier for the Relying Party entity, which sets the RP ID. ID string `json:"id"` } func NewRelayingParty(name string, origin string) RelyingPartyEntity { return RelyingPartyEntity{ CredentialEntity: NewCredentialEntity(origin), ID: origin, } } type UserEntity struct { CredentialEntity // A human-palatable name for the user account, intended only for display. // For example, "Alex P. Müller" or "田中 倫". The Relying Party SHOULD let // the user choose this, and SHOULD NOT restrict the choice more than necessary. DisplayName string `json:"displayName"` // ID is the user handle of the user account entity. To ensure secure operation, // authentication and authorization decisions MUST be made on the basis of this id // member, not the displayName nor name members. See Section 6.1 of // [RFC8266](https://www.w3.org/TR/webauthn/#biblio-rfc8266). ID any `json:"id"` } func NewUserEntity(name string, subject string, cid string) UserEntity { return UserEntity{ CredentialEntity: NewCredentialEntity(name), DisplayName: subject, ID: cid, } }
